Q: What is a stripboard veroboard PCB and how is it used?
A: A stripboard (commonly called Veroboard) is a pre-drilled prototype PCB with continuous copper strips running along one side. You insert through-hole components into the holes, solder them to the copper strips, and cut the strips where needed to create your desired circuit connections — no custom PCB manufacturing required.
Q: Can these PCB boards be cut to a smaller size?
A: Yes! These boards are sold uncut, so you can easily score and snap or saw them down to any custom size or shape that fits your project enclosure or circuit layout.
